Noble Gases as well as their Apps
Noble Gases: They are a group of inert gases that come with Argon, Helium, Neon, Krypton, and Xenon. Noted for their deficiency of reactivity as a result of possessing entire electron shells, they are Utilized in programs exactly where non-reactivity is vital.

Argon Fuel: Greatly Utilized in welding, argon provides an inert ambiance that guards the weld spot from oxidation and contamination.
Helium Gas: Employed in cryogenics, being a coolant for superconducting magnets, As well as in gas chromatography. Liquid helium is significant for apps requiring exceptionally reduced temperatures.
Neon Fuel: Recognized for its application in neon signs, It is additionally used in high-voltage indicators and vacuum tubes.
Krypton Gasoline: Employed in lights and photography, krypton gasoline enhances the functionality of fluorescent bulbs and flash images.
Xenon Fuel: Utilized in light-weight sources, xenon gasoline provides vivid white light-weight in automotive headlights and projectors. It's also Employed in medical imaging.

Specialty Gases and Highly developed Programs
Specialty Gases: They're superior-purity gases Employed in certain programs, which include electronics, professional medical, and investigate.

Digital Gases: Substantial-purity gases like nitrogen trifluoride and silane are Employed in the semiconductor marketplace for etching and cleansing.
Semiconductor Gases: These gases, like hydrogen, ammonia, and phosphine, are significant for that production of semiconductors and integrated circuits.
